Output cd308d7cac8e916fc2c30c2e91e407ad5623e44c182df4c84a336557706a3d0a:4

value
13564159
script pubkey
OP_0 OP_PUSHBYTES_20 8701f5b7c2422e850ed39617ef21f4959c189652
address
bc1qsuqltd7zgghg2rknjct77g05jkwp39jj2n0yj8
transaction
cd308d7cac8e916fc2c30c2e91e407ad5623e44c182df4c84a336557706a3d0a
spent
true